Postby Robben_DuMarsch » Mon Jun 10, 2013 12:32 am

Should be done, either way, if just to generate them publicity for their future project(s).

Steam greenlight does F2P games, and even mods. No reason why Haven would be excluded... except maybe the client system/java? I think the only downside would be the additional time required to bring Haven in regulation with Steam's requirements for games.
